Transaction acf64ec04fd24f0a25ae70822c83fc1ad032f5755f3929373d3d163af660ff4c

12 Input
2 Outputs
  • acf64ec04fd24f0a25ae70822c83fc1ad032f5755f3929373d3d163af660ff4c:0
  • value  999249
    address  3JhrHuo11MnWpoon2dUu8EmT93ZfRPJRTk
  • acf64ec04fd24f0a25ae70822c83fc1ad032f5755f3929373d3d163af660ff4c:1
  • value  15987848
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te